Abstract
As Generative AI (GenAI) becomes increasingly embedded in the workplace, managers are beginning to create Manager Clone Agents -- AI-powered digital surrogates trained on their work communications and decision patterns to perform managerial tasks on their behalf. To investigate this emerging phenomenon, we conducted six design fiction workshops (n = 23) with managers and workers, in which participants co-created speculative scenarios and discussed how Manager Clone Agents might transform collaborative work. We identified four potential roles that participants envisioned for Manager Clone Agents: proxy presence, informational conveyor, productivity engine, and leadership amplifier, while highlighting concerns spanning individual, interpersonal, and organizational levels. We provide design recommendations envisioned by both parties for integrating Manager Clone Agents responsibly into the future workplace, emphasizing the need to prioritize workers' perspectives and nurture interpersonal bonds while also anticipating alternative futures that may disrupt managerial hierarchies.
